Transaction 3116055716c502e8dfcd4bd64f6d76ded6089650a1d7926af406b8bb913303ab
1 Input
1 Output
-
3116055716c502e8dfcd4bd64f6d76ded6089650a1d7926af406b8bb913303ab:0
- value
- 37596
- script pubkey
- OP_0 OP_PUSHBYTES_20 24ae290b3fc961b5aca4c64a6be86e7d36b7b1b3
- address
- bc1qyjhzjzele9smtt9yce9xh6rw05mt0vdn69hxfv